In the Company of Goodness and Greatness

There are two things that we all need in order to reach our highest potential; others who are good and great. By good, I mean people who walk through life seeing the goodness in others, and do good themselves at every opportunity. By great, I mean people who are continually improving themselves in order to reach their highest potential in fulfilling their own mission in life. It is unusual to see both of these qualities in a group of people committed to the same purpose at the same time. I was incredibly fortunate during the past couple of weeks to have this experience not once, but twice. 

My first experience was with reading teachers who are working to become trainers of other reading teachers. These dedicated educators worked in a most determined way for five days so they could assist other educators to become more effective teachers of reading. They volunteered to do this work because each one was on a personal mission to improve literacy across the country. They struggled through their own hurdles to learn and wanted to be the very best they could possibly be.

From that training, I went directly to a three day seminar for speakers. This included twelve people from incredibly diverse backgrounds, all with the common desire to share their personal stories with others. They wanted to do this in order to improve thousands of lives of people they have never met. We worked on many things that resulted in dramatic personal transformations that left each participant vulnerable in a way none of us expected. We did the work because we wanted to do good, and wanted to become great. 

After I returned home I began to reflect on when I have done my very best work and have been the happiest. I realized that it was during times when I was surrounded by truly good people who want nothing more than to ease the burdens of others. It was when I was immersed in a culture of continual self improvement with others who shared my desire to grow and learn. Being in the company of goodness and greatness is what makes each of us the very best we can be.
